A Step Back in Time: Sam Walton's Original Five and Dime

At the core of the Walmart Museum experience is a visit to Sam Walton's original Five and Dime store. Picture this: it's 1950, and Sam Walton, a driven and ambitious entrepreneur, opens Walton's 5&10 on the downtown square in Bentonville, Arkansas. This wasn't just another store; it was the seed from which the world's largest retailer would eventually grow. Walking through the doors of this meticulously preserved space is like stepping back in time. You'll see the original wooden floors, the vintage merchandise displays, and even the old-fashioned cash registers. It's a tangible connection to the past that brings the story of Sam Walton to life. The atmosphere is thick with history, and you can almost feel the energy of those early days when Sam was experimenting with new ideas and laying the foundation for his future success. Take your time to soak it all in, read the informational plaques, and imagine what it must have been like to shop in this humble little store. This is where the Walmart story begins, and it's an experience you won't soon forget.

What to Expect Inside the Museum

So, what exactly can you expect to see when you visit the Walmart Museum? The museum is cleverly designed to take you on a chronological journey through Sam Walton's life and the evolution of Walmart. You'll start with his early years, learning about his upbringing, his military service, and his first experiences in retail. The exhibits are packed with fascinating artifacts, including personal letters, family photos, and business documents. You'll see how Sam's vision for a discount retail chain began to take shape and how he relentlessly pursued his dream. The museum also showcases the innovations that set Walmart apart from its competitors, such as its focus on customer service, its efficient supply chain, and its commitment to offering the lowest possible prices. Interactive displays and multimedia presentations bring the story to life, making it engaging for visitors of all ages. Whether you're a history buff, a business enthusiast, or just curious about the Walmart phenomenon, you'll find something to captivate your attention. Planning Your Visit to the Walmart Museum

Okay, guys, let's get down to the nitty-gritty and talk about planning your visit to the Walmart Museum. The museum is located at 105 N Main St, Bentonville, AR 72712, right on the historic Bentonville Square. It's pretty hard to miss! As for hours, they're generally open Monday through Saturday from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m., and Sunday from 1 p.m. to 5 p.m., but it's always a good idea to check their website or call ahead to confirm, especially around holidays. Admission is free, which is awesome! You can spend that money on a Spark Cafe soda instead. Parking can be a little tricky on the square, especially during peak hours, so give yourself some extra time to find a spot. Once you're inside, you can explore the museum at your own pace. Allow at least a couple of hours to really soak everything in. And don't forget your camera! You'll want to capture all the cool exhibits and memories. The best time to visit is during the shoulder seasons (spring and fall) when the weather is mild and the crowds are smaller. The Enduring Legacy of Sam Walton

Sam Walton's legacy extends far beyond the walls of the Walmart Museum. He revolutionized the retail industry, created millions of jobs, and made affordable products accessible to people all over the world. His business principles, such as his focus on customer service, his commitment to low prices, and his efficient supply chain, have been adopted by retailers around the globe. But perhaps his greatest legacy is his entrepreneurial spirit and his belief in the power of hard work and determination. He inspired countless people to pursue their dreams and to never give up, even in the face of adversity.
